How to verify if your liberty sump pump 404 is an online error or hardware issue
Distinguishing an online error from a hardware problem starts with a simple test of the pump’s performance separate from the web page. If liberty sump pump 404 is what you see when researching safety data or model specifications, remember that the actual pump in your basement operates independently of a webpage. Begin by inspecting the mounted unit, power supply, and discharge line to ensure they are functioning when water is present. Check that the outlet is live using a basic receptacle tester; a lack of power would indicate an electrical issue rather than an online error. Next, verify operational indicators: does the pump turn on, rise to the occasion when water is added to the pit, and pump water away from the structure? If there is no response and the electrical supply is solid, the problem is structural or mechanical rather than a web page error. In contrast, if you can’t access online documentation or the Liberty product page that describes your model, liberty sump pump 404 is likely an online navigation issue. Cross-check the on-site information with independent sources and official manuals. If in doubt, compare the model’s part numbers with the packaging or the user guide rather than relying on a single online description.

When to avoid online confusion and focus on hardware reliability
Online errors like liberty sump pump 404 can mislead homeowners into chasing non-existent hardware issues. A stable approach is to confirm pump health with direct in home testing rather than following every link you encounter. If your pump is currently operating smoothly, a liberty sump pump 404 page on a retailer site should not trigger routine maintenance. Instead, schedule a standard maintenance check that includes lensing for unusual noises, vibration, a clogged intake, and proper float operation. Also review discharge piping for obstructions, venting, and proper slope to minimize backflow and backups. When in doubt, rely on hands-on checks for the actual pump rather than the content you find about liberty sump pump 404 online. If the hardware shows signs of wear, abnormal noise, or failure to pump, treat it as a hardware problem and consult a professional.
